Family Roots and Heritage
Chassidy Celeste Blackstock is the daughter of Narvel Blackstock, a well-known country music manager, and Elisa Gayle Ritter, Narvel’s first wife. Her father’s work in the music industry brought her close to some of country music’s biggest names. She grew up in a household where ambition and creativity were part of daily life, and her parents set the foundation for her grounded upbringing.

Narvel Blackstock later married country star Reba McEntire, making Reba Chassidy’s stepmother. This connection links Chassidy Celeste Blackstock to one of the most prominent families in country music. Yet, even with such high-profile relatives, Chassidy has chosen a path of relative privacy, keeping her own story largely out of the spotlight.
Siblings and Family Dynamics
In her family, Chassidy Celeste Blackstock is not alone. She has an older brother, Brandon Blackstock, who was well-known as both a talent manager and the husband of singer Kelly Clarkson. Brandon’s career and public life often drew media attention, but Chassidy remained more reserved. She also has a sister named Shawna Rene Blackstock, who has stayed largely out of public view.
Additionally, Chassidy has a half‑brother, Shelby Blackstock, who is a race car driver and the son of Narvel and Reba McEntire. This blended family structure has made the Blackstock lineage quite interesting: a mix of music, celebrity, and quiet stability, with Chassidy Celeste Blackstock serving as a calm, steady presence.
